These Mexican Stuffed Peppers are a healthy, flavourful take on a classic comfort food. Packed with seasoned ground turkey, black beans, whole grain brown rice, and sweet corn, these peppers are as nutritious as they are satisfying. The melted Mexican cheese adds a creamy, indulgent touch, while the salsa and taco seasoning bring a kick of bold flavor. Baked to perfection, they’re a wholesome, high-protein meal that’s great for meal prep or an easy dinner for the whole family. Garnish with green onions and cilantro for a fresh finish!

Mexican Stuffed Peppers

Ingredients:

  • 4 large red bell peppers
  • 1 lb ground turkey
  • 2 cups cooked whole grain brown rice
  • 1/2 cup frozen corn
  • 1 large onion, chopped
  • 1 can (10oz) canned black beans, drained and rinsed
  • 1 cup salsa
  • 2 tbsp taco seasoning
  • 2 cups Mexican cheese
  • 1/4 cup green onion, chopped
  • Cilantro for garnish

Directions:

  1. Preheat oven to 350° F.
  2. Thaw corn and rinse black beans.
  3. Heat olive oil in a skillet and brown ground turkey.
  4. Add browned ground turkey to a bowl with cooked rice, onion, beans, corn, taco seasoning, 1 cup of cheese, and salsa. Mix to combine.
  5. Cut bell peppers in halves and remove seeds.
  6. Stuff each half of the bell pepper with the mixture.
  7. Bake for about 30 minutes, remove from oven and sprinkle the remaining cheese on top.
  8. Bake for another 15 minutes.
  9. Serve hot and garnish with green onion, cilantro, or both.

Serves 8

Estimated Nutrition per Serving (recipe serves 8): 270 Calories; 20g Protein; 12g Fat; 23g Carbs
